Episode narrativeepisode_narrativeAn upper level disturbance initiated thunderstorm developed overnight that lifted northeast across southwest Nebraska. Large hail and damaging winds produced little damage compared to a lightning strike that damage a homes roof and chimney.
Event narrativeevent_narrativeLightning struck a house blowing a chimney stack apart, knocked off drywall inside and tore up the north corner of the house. Power was knocked out. The exact extent of damage to the electrical system was unknown as the electrical meter was blown out of its socket.
